Daniel Talbot (editor) - Thirteen Great Stories
Dell, 1961
256 str.
meki povez
stanje: dobro
Laurel short stories ; LC165
Brilliant stories from the contemporary literature of Russia, Ireland, Italy, Spain and the United States.
Nothing more clearly reveals the shrinkage of our planet than the simple fact that regardless of background and nationality, great writers speak to us all. Two Italians and a large earthenware jar, two Irishmen and a small gold coin, two Americans and a pistol with a broken pearl handle, an Odessa gangster and the world he ruled-these are the world in which we live, all of us, author and readers alike.
Filipe Alfau - The beggar. Saul Bellow - Looking for Mr. Green. Luigi Pirandello - The jar. Walter Van Tilburg Clark - Hook. Katherine Anne Porter - The downward path to wisdom. F. Scott Fitzgerald - The world`s fair. James Joyce - Two gallants. William Goyen - The white rooster. Joaquin Arderius - The bath of death. Peggy Bennett - `And i am black, but o! my soul is white`. Isaak Babel - Benya Krik, the gangster. J. F. Powers - The eye. James Agee - The morning watch.
